I recently purchased a HP Chromebook 14 (model 14-q003sa) for my wife, all has been working fine until today when it just shut down. My wife had meant to put it on charge but hadn't, so she wasn't sure if this was why it shut down. But the Chromebook has now been on charge for 30+ minutes and the Chromebook so won't start up!

Thanks for that, I had managed to get it working prior to your response.
It seems that what had happened was the Chromebook had actually booted up but the display was as if it was asleep. I pressed & held the power button to force a reboot. Resolved!

My Chromebook 14-q010nr is not turning on at all. When plugged in no lights come on. The computer is only a few months old and there is nothing outwardly wrong with the charger. The link you supplied instructs me to try taking the battery out but the battery is not removable on this model. Please help. Many files on there I need to access.
07-08-2014 03:10 PM
I had the exact same problem. It required a battery replacement, which can only be done by HP Service, unfortunately since the battery is not accessible easily. Contact HP support either via phone or online chat and they will work to verify the issue and will open a Warranty Repair number for you. They will send you a pre-paid box for you to use to send your Chromebook in for work via Fedex. Turnaround on my machine was less than 1 week.
My machine works fine now.
